Lowder Bill G. Lowder of Sulphur passed away on August 25, 2005 in St. John Medical Center in Tulsa, Oklahoma at the age of 76. He was born October 7, 1928 to Lonnie and Willie Rae (Oliver) Lowder, in Wetumka, Ok. He attended Wetumka and Holdenville schools, where he excelled at basketball and football. Bill made All-State Basketball in 1948 and after high school went to the University of Tulsa on a basketball scholarship. Bill married Pamela June Dowlen on March 4, 1951 in Walters, Oklahoma. He served during the Korean Conflict in the 45th Infantry Division, 171st Field Artillery, Battery C. Bill was hired by Halliburton to play semi-pro basketball and after the team was dissolved he became a machinist, and eventually became the shop foreman at the Davis plant. Bill was baptized at the First Christian Church in Holdenville. He loved genealogy, fishing, hunting, and water sporting events. He was a member of the VFW, founding member of the Sooner Retriever Club, an active member of North Texas Retriever Club, Ducks Unlimited and dedicated to wildlife conservation and preservation. Bill was preceded in death by his parents, his wife Pamela, two sisters Wanda Faye (Lowder) Alsup, and Maudine (Lowder) Gayer. Bill is survived by his two daughters, Katie Lowder and Juan Rodriguez of Bartlesville, Gloria and Mike Davis of Spiro, and one son Don Ray and Sharon Lowder of Blackwell, one brother Dale and Sue Lowder of Celina, Texas, and one sister Virginia Lowder Adair of LaMarque, Texas and numerous cousins, nieces, nephews and other relatives and friends. Funeral services were held at 10:30 A.M., Tuesday, August 30, 2005 at First Christian Church in Holdenville with Kevin Warden officiating. Pallbearers were Casey Lowder, Keith Ingram, Richard Cobb, Crag Cobb, Mike Davis and Alvin Bible. Honorary pallbearers will be the Holdenville High School Classes of 1947 and 1948 and the 45th Infantry Division.
